ORIGINAL: tiktock


i wanted to try to solder a tube to the diaphragm and put it in the box... to do that, do i need to remove the rubber diaphragm from the metal plate? if i leave the rubber and solder the tube to the metal, will the rubber not get damaged?
take the rubber diaphragm off before soldering.

ORIGINAL: tiktock
also, does the balsa box have to be completely closed? i fly with out a cowl so, i don't know if the diaphragm mod will work.
The box needs to breath. I would drill some really small holes in it to make sure the box pressure can netralize. Some balsa is pourus enough as is. The point is to stop the direct air flow on the vent hole.

ORIGINAL: tiktock
anyway, could the weather have something to do with the rpms? when i said it was " hot and dry " that was a few months ago and now we have the monsoons and it's very humid, could that have something to do with the rpm loss?
Yeah, the humidity will do this. It displaces the the oxygen making the fuel mix rich. Not sure I'd lean it out more though. Humidity robs power just like the heat does.
